The G-Spot Pearl is a new companion of mine that I found surprising while I made my own quest recently. Unlike a couple of other toys I’ve tried, which basically had a smooth body leading to a dramatically curved tip, The G-Spot Pearl’s body was contoured leading up to a somewhat large and bulbous head. The uniqueness in the design made me want to try this toy, and I am very glad that I did.

The immediate difference I noticed is literally the girth of this toy. It is thicker than the average G-spot dildo, making its presence very much known while in use, and I was not prepared for how that one difference could make the experience so much more rewarding. I can see the size of this toy being a hindrance to some who would rather a slimmer dildo. But for those like me who enjoy size and the constant pressure against your vaginal walls during play, you will be more than satisfied.

The contoured body feels great as it moves along the vaginal opening and it literally sent shivers throughout my body while it’s moving, but the biggest enjoyment for me was the tip. The bulbous head on this dildo can seem a bit daunting, especially considering it’s the first part of the dildo to enter you in the first place. But once it’s in and hitting its mark, you will sing it’s praises as I did. The head is very firm, and along with the smooth finish to the toy itself, it felt wonderful as it hit my spot and gave more than enough pressure where it was needed.

The G-Spot Pearl comes with a removable mini vibrator, that didn’t seem to offer much, except right at the base where it’s housed. I wish it could have been more centralized so it could affect the tip that’s hitting your G-spot. But overall, I am very pleased and encourage you to try this one during your next quest.
